CAF congratulate Ghana on successful AWCON organisation

in Sports
CAF congratulate Ghana on successful AWCON organisation
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Confederation of African Football (CAF) has congratulated Ghana on the successful organisation of the 2018 Africa Women’s Cup of Nations (AWCON).

Despite the dark cloud that was hanging over Ghana’s inability to host the biennial women’s competition following the delay in completion of refurbishment in the various hosting stadia, the West African country were able to pull off one of the most colourful tournaments in recent time.

Nigeria have emerged the champions of African football once again after they managed to beat South Africa 4-3 on penalties, following a goalless in 120 minutes of play.

Meanwhile, Ghana’s female football team, the Black Queens woefully disappointed as they exited the competition at the group stages after picking four points from a possible nine to finish 3rd behind Cameroon and Mali respectively.

The continent’s football governing body, CAF expressed their gratitude to Ghana for hosting a successful tournament in a letter dated December 7, 2018.

Below is the content of the letter:

Mr. Asante Alex
Deputy General Secretary
Ghana Football Association
Cairo, 7th December 2018

Subject: Congratulations

TOTAL WOMEN AFCON- GHANA 2018

Dear Mr. Deputy General Secretary,

We would like to extend to Ghana FA our congratulations for the excellent organization of the
final tournament of the 11th Total Women AFCON –GHANA 2018.

CAF would like also to sincerely thank the Local organizing Committee for hosting such a
prestigious event and for all the efforts deployed in order to deliver a successful Women AFCON.

Please accept, Mr. Deputy General Secretary, our sincerest regards.
